LOVE BYTES Season 1
with Sydni Hampton and Gilda Wabbit
From January to April 2023, I collaborated with Kentucky drag performers Sydni and Gilda (now known as Naomi Wayne) as the executive producer of their podcast. LOVE BYTES is an honest and hilarious advice podcast for listener questions about relationships, sex, and all things queer. I was at the forefront of recording, editing, and mixing each episode in S1, as well as development of brand designs (like the cover art and marketing materials).
​
From the time of its release to its retirement, LOVE BYTES S1 earned up to 200 unique listener downloads per episode. It even reached audiences in the United Kingdom, India, and Canada, among other places.




S1 was retired to create a blank slate for S2, but archived episodes from S1 can be shared upon request.
LOVE BYTES Season 2 with Sydni Hampton
Since May 2024, I have helped Sydni Hampton reinvent LOVE BYTES as a podcast with rotating guests. The show's concept remains the same, but with various drag artists as guests instead of Naomi Wayne (Gilda Wabbit). Beyond the lineup change, we rebranded the show with different visuals, and began recording in a professional studio space with quality mics and a Zoom PodTrak P4. I also created an Instagram account, @asklovebytes, to forefront marketing and question submissions.
​
Currently, LOVE BYTES has earned a total of over 1,600 cumulative downloads and 15 five-star reviews on streaming platforms where it's featured (data from Aug. 2024).




From Spectacle To Spectral:
A True Crime Metapodcast
My first solo podcast project, From Spectacle to Spectral (FSTS), is based on a year-long research project I completed for the Bellarmine University Honors Program. The three-episode miniseries explores the feminization of true crime through podcasting by analyzing the true crime pod boom of the 2010s.
​
The podcast is currently under construction. Upon release, FSTS will showcase more than just my own research. It will also feature interviews with a published true crime scholar, the social media coordinator for audiochuck's Crime Junkie, and original music.
